Don’s 1937 (120) 138CD Deluxe Touring Limo

I recently took over ownership of my dad’s 1937 138CD limo. He originally bought the car when he was 19 in November of 1960. It was the only car my parents had when they got married. Hs stopped driving it around 1965, but kept it in his garage ever since. Overall, it’s in great condition to start a restoration. My intent is for it to be a good driver with everything working and looking decent.. I’m not going for a show car at all.

I’m just getting started locating a few missing parts and will provide updates as I go. Fortunately, the missing parts are very few.

I don’t have the knowledge, equipment, or space to do much work myself, so I’m already talking to some restoration shops.

Does anyone know of good restoration shops in the Kansas City area?
